There may be occasions when you need to enroll a group of users to a course or different courses or to various membership plans you have set up within LifterLMS. Now, with the arrival of the new extension plugin for LifterLMS (version 4.4 onwards) , it is super easy to import users and enroll them to various courses and membership plans at one go through LifterLMS Custom User Enrollment Import Plugin.
What are the fields You can import?
With the newly updated version, you can import at least thirteen fields from CSV. These are
1.User id ,2.Name 3.Email Id 4. Role 5.course ID 6.Membership ID 7.Address 8.Contact no 9.Password 10.Organization 11.Ordered By 12.Purchase order no 13.Registration date
Out of the above, the required files (that you must fill in the CSV file ) are Email or User Id.
Does email go, users, when they are enrolled in courses?
With the latest version released on 11.11.2020, the Admin is given the option to send mail to imported users. Default is Unselected. If Admin wants to send the mail. just tick the Send Mail field. Please note that for the email to work, your WordPress email should be working.
Click the image below
How to custom import & enroll users to LifterLMS?
- Install the plugin LifterLMS Custom Enrollment Plugin
- Download a CSV template file.
- Fill up the CSV fields.
- Upload the CSV
That’s it!
Video: How to Easily Import Users & Enroll in LifterLMS Course
How to assign more than one course to a student?
The trick is just to repeat everything except the COURSE ID. So, if Richard the student is required to be assigned two courses -say Geography and History, the course creator should put Course ID for Geography in one row under column Course id and then add another row for the same user with every data remaining same. But in the course ID column, fill the course ID for History. Watch the demo video below:
User License
On purchase of the product above, you get an API license for use on one domain. The purchase of the product is subject to Buyer’s Agreement. If you use the API first on the staging site and want to deploy on the live site, send an email asking for one time another API.